  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message MEREP_00012 - Run number cannot be assigned ?

    The SAP error message MEREP_00012 ("Run number cannot be assigned") typically occurs in the context of the Material Requirements Planning (MRP) or production planning processes. This error indicates that the system is unable to assign a run number for a particular operation or process, which can be due to several reasons.

    Causes:

    1. Missing Configuration: The run number may not be properly configured in the system. This can happen if the relevant settings in the configuration for MRP or production planning are incomplete or incorrect.

    2. Number Range Issues: The number range for the run numbers may not be defined or may have been exhausted. Each run number is typically assigned from a predefined range, and if that range is not set up correctly, the system cannot assign a new number.

    3. Authorization Issues: The user may not have the necessary authorizations to create or assign run numbers.

    4. System Errors: There may be temporary system issues or inconsistencies in the database that prevent the assignment of a run number.

    5. Custom Development: If there are custom developments or enhancements in the system that affect the run number assignment, they may be causing the error.

    Solutions:

    1. Check Configuration: Review the configuration settings for MRP and production planning in the SAP system. Ensure that all necessary parameters are set correctly.

    2. Number Range Maintenance:

      • Go to transaction SNRO (Number Range Objects).
      • Check the number range object related to run numbers (you may need to consult with your SAP Basis or technical team to identify the correct object).
      • Ensure that the number range is defined and that there are available numbers in the range.
    3. User Authorizations: Verify that the user encountering the error has the necessary authorizations to perform the action that requires the run number assignment.

    4. System Check: If the issue persists, check for any system errors or inconsistencies. You may need to run consistency checks or consult with your SAP Basis team.

    5. Consult Documentation: Review SAP Notes and documentation related to the error message. There may be specific notes that address this issue or provide additional troubleshooting steps.

    6. Contact SAP Support: If you are unable to resolve the issue with the above steps, consider reaching out to SAP Support for further assistance.

SAP messages fall into 3 different categories: Error messages (message type = E), Warnings (W) or Informational (I) messages.

An error message will prevent you from continuing your work - it is a hard stop and you need to fix the error before you can proceed. A warning message will stop your work, however, you can then bypass the warning by pressing the Enter key on your keyboard. That said, it is still good practice to investigate the cause of the warning message and address it. An information message will not stop your work and is truly just for informational purposes.
